Where to Use Floral Elegance Carefully
While Floral Elegance is a stunning design, there are some situations where it may not perform as well. For instance, when working with small lettering, the detail level of the design may not complement text effectively. Similarly, on delicate fabrics or thick towels, the stitch density could cause the design to appear too heavy or lose its clarity.
When using this embroidery file on stretchy baby clothes or curved surfaces, extra care is needed to ensure the design remains intact and visually appealing. On dark fabric, the thread colors may not show up as vividly as they do on lighter backgrounds, so testing is essential. Additionally, if the product will be washed frequently, the durability of the design should be considered.

Practical Embroidery Notes for Using Floral Elegance
To ensure the best results, it's important to test the design on scrap fabric before using it on final products. Checking the thread color contrast against the fabric is crucial, especially when working with light or dark backgrounds. Confirming the hoop size and stitch density will help avoid issues during the embroidery process.
Using the right stabilizer is also key, particularly when working with textured fabrics or stretchy materials. Comparing mockups on different fabric types can help determine the best application for each product. After stitching, it's wise to inspect small details to ensure everything looks clean and precise.
Finally, always verify the commercial licensing terms before selling finished products. This ensures that you’re compliant and can confidently offer Floral Elegance as a custom embroidery option to your customers.
